What Does QNICF Do?

Québec Nickel Corp. was incorporated in 2020 and is headquartered in Vancouver, Canada. The company is dedicated to the acquisition, exploration, and development of mineral resource properties, with a specific focus on nickel, copper, and platinum group elements (PGEs). Its flagship asset is the Ducros property, a substantial land package comprising 280 contiguous mining claims. This property spans an area of 15,147 hectares and is strategically located in the Val d'Or area of Quebec, a region known for its rich mining history and geological potential. Québec Nickel's exploration activities are centered on identifying and developing commercially viable deposits of nickel, copper, and PGEs within the Ducros property. The company employs various geological and geophysical techniques to explore the property and assess its mineral potential. The company is still in the early stages of exploration and development, and is focused on advancing the Ducros property through further exploration and resource definition drilling. Québec Nickel aims to create shareholder value through successful exploration and the potential development of a significant mineral resource.

QNICF OTC Market Information

The OTC Other tier represents the lowest tier of the OTC market, indicating that Québec Nickel Corp. may not meet the minimum financial standards or reporting requirements of higher tiers like OTCQX or OTCQB. Companies in this tier may have limited or no financial disclosure, making it difficult for investors to assess their financial health and operational performance. Investing in OTC Other stocks carries significant risks due to the lack of regulation and transparency compared to exchanges like the NYSE or NASDAQ. These stocks are often more speculative and may be subject to greater price volatility.

  • OTC Tier: OTC Other
  • Disclosure Status: Unknown
Liquidity: Liquidity for QNICF shares on the OTC market is likely to be limited. This can result in wider bid-ask spreads, making it more costly to buy or sell shares. The trading volume may be low, which can make it difficult to execute large orders without significantly impacting the price. Investors should be aware of the potential for price volatility and the challenges of exiting their positions quickly.

What are the main risks for QNICF?

Québec Nickel Corp. faces several risks inherent to mineral exploration companies. Exploration risk is significant, as there is no guarantee that commercially viable deposits will be discovered. Commodity price risk is also a factor, as fluctuations in nickel, copper, and PGE prices can impact the economic viability of potential projects. The company also faces environmental and regulatory risks, as mining activities are subject to strict regulations and permitting requirements. Finally, as an OTC-listed company, QNICF is subject to liquidity risk and information asymmetry.
